Disaster recovery concepts (for example, RTO, RPO)
Troubleshooting deployment issues
Security configurations (for example, IAM roles and permissions to allow for log collection)
Building CloudWatch dashboards and Amazon QuickSight visualizations
Running load/stress tests, performance benchmarking, and application testing at scale
Invoking AWS services in a pipeline for testing
Appropriate metrics for scaling services
Creating and configuring artifact repositories (for example, AWS CodeArtifact, Amazon S3, Amazon Elastic Container Registry [Amazon ECR])
Configuring a load balancer to recover from backend failure
Composing and deploying IaC templates (for example, AWS Serverless Application Model [AWS SAM], AWS CloudFormation, AWS Cloud Development Kit [AWS CDK])
Analyzing incidents regarding failed processes (for example, auto scaling, Amazon ECS, Amazon EKS)
Maintaining software compliance (for example, Systems Manager)
Techniques to achieve high availability (for example, Multi-AZ, multi-Region)
Artifact use cases and secure management
Configuring applications and related services to support multiple Availability Zones and Regions while minimizing downtime